Syndicate living the dream with Lakota Sioux
East Yorkshire-based owners looking forward to big days ahead.
Lakota Sioux has made Group dreams a reality for Yorkshire-based syndicate Gallop Racing. The Sioux Nation filly was purchased at Tattersalls for GBP 15,000 and has certainly looked a sound investment so far, placing third on her debut before running away with a fillies’ maiden at Lingfield in May when triumphing by six and a half lengths. Her next outing was the Listed Chesham Stakes at Royal Ascot, where she started at 33-1 under James Doyle and came home in third place behind Karl Burke’s Holloway Bay. Another step up followed in the Group Three Sweet Solera at Newmarket, where the Mark and Charlie Johnston-trained filly was victorious by three-quarters of a length to give the stable a fifth success in the race.
